Lefrancois Makes Three Calls and Only Wins One

Pascal Lefrancois made three calls in a row and lost the first two, before finally beating Olivier Busquet in a pot to take the chip lead. Busquet had built up a nice lead after two rivers where he bet the best hand and Lefrancois called. Finally, Lefrancois raised Busquet's flop bet holding only jack-high. Busquet called with king-high and Lefrancois hit a pair on the turn. Both players checked and Lefrancois checked again. Busquet bet big on the river, making it 42,000. Lefrancois called, but didn't seem thrilled.

He won the hand and took over the chip lead.
